Sutton Foster was the understudy who replaced the original lead during tryouts. She went on to win the Tony, launching one of Broadway\'s biggest modern careers.

  • Tesori’s early Broadway credits were as a dance arranger for the 1995 revival of How to Succeed in Business without Really Trying and the 1998 revival of The Sound of Music. But it is as a composer of the scores for Thoroughly Modern Millie (2002) and Caroline, or Change (2004) that she has become best known.
